Basic Information

Product Name Acetamide, 2,2-Dihydroxy-n-[[(Hydroxymethyl)Amino]Carbonyl]- (9Ci)
CAS No. 261361-11-9
Molecular Formula C5H10N2O5
Molecular Weight 178.15 g/mol
Synonyms N-[(Hydroxymethyl)carbamoyl]-2,2-dihydroxyacetamide; 2,2-Dihydroxy-N-[(hydroxymethyl)carbamoyl]acetamide; 2,2-Dihydroxy-N-[(hydroxymethyl)aminocarbonyl]acetamide; Acetamide, N-[(hydroxymethyl)carbamoyl]-2,2-dihydroxy-; (Hydroxymethyl)urea derivative of dihydroxyacetamide; Dihydroxyacetamide hydroxymethylcarbamate; Research Compound 261361-11-9
